How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Swisshelm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Swisshelm Park Studio Apartments | $1,039 | $745 | $1,600 |
| Swisshelm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,259 | $350 | $1,881 |
| Swisshelm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,546 | $750 | $2,450 |
| Swisshelm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,101 | $700 | $3,865 |
| Swisshelm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,414 | $1,600 | $3,225 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Swisshelm Park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Swisshelm Park?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Swisshelm Park is at Gladstone Residences listed at $720.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Swisshelm Park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Swisshelm Park is $1,465.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Swisshelm Park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Swisshelm Park is a 1,875 square feet unit starting from $1,800 at 505 South Ave, Unit 1.
What is the average size for Swisshelm Park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Swisshelm Park is currently at 907 sq ft.
